Knitting data is converted into 3D-filament data expressing the positions of stitches 62, 63, the connecting relations between the stitches 62, 63 and the types of the stitches 62, 63, to virtually apply the knitwear on a human body model or a cloth. Layers of the knitwear are formed by setting a view point 65 and a light source 64, converting the stitches 62, 63 in the filament data into a 2D-stitch image with fluff as viewed from the view point 65, overlapping the stitch images, and adding a coordinate of a depth direction and an opacity. Ray tracing is performed in the layers of the knitwear, and average shadows formed by the knitwear are applied to the layers of the human body model or the cloth, and the obtained results are combined into a display image. A high-quality simulation image, which expresses the thread body and the fluff of the knitwear, as well as the shadows of the knitwear on the human body model, can be created in a short time. |
